About North Booval 4304

The size of North Booval is approximately 3 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 8.9% of total area. The population of North Booval in 2011 was 2,431 people. By 2016 the population was 3,169 showing a population growth of 30.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Booval is 0-9 years. Households in North Booval are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Booval work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 52.4% of the homes in North Booval were owner-occupied compared with 44% in 2016.

North Booval has 1,265 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in North Booval have seen a 99.42%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 91.90%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in North Booval is $560,535 while the median value for Units is $460,776.
  • Houses have a median rent of $500 while Units have a median rent of $365.
